Why the e-cam? They are good cams, but outdated IMO. You could get a more modern grind for about the same price(TF stage 1). Or even look into a custom grind. As far as heads you cant go wrong with AFR 165's, however they are pricy and leave you kinda limited on room to grow. If you are planning on boost look into some canfields or twisted wedges. also the new RHS heads have awesome flow numbers. And definately go with the bigger CC size if you are thinking about boost.

Old yes, outdated hell no. The E-cam is still proven to be one of the best street cams on the market. Just because something new comes out doesn't always mean its been improved. An E-cam combined with a set of AFR 165's and an Edelbrock Performer intake will get you onto the 12's in a 5spd car with very little effort. Take that same cam, using 1.7 cobra roller rocker and a set of the AFR 185's and a performer RPM intake and you'll seee 11's, add a small shot and you will see 10's if you have the supporting mods to go that fast.
